Fla. deputy forced to quit after losing temper

By Shoshana Walter
The Ledger

BARTOW, Fla. — A detention deputy was almost fired after getting into two profanity-riddled arguments with inmates at the Polk County Jail, a Polk Sheriff’s report said.

Anna Cantres, 28, resigned Oct. 21 before an internal investigation was complete. Investigators ultimately found she violated four general orders involving improper conduct and recommended her dismissal.

According to an internal report, the first incident occurred about 11:45 p.m. April 16 while Cantres was conducting an armband count in the Lima dormitory in the Central County Jail. Inmate Jennifer Phillips refused to show Cantres her armband, setting off the altercation, the report said.

The two exchanged insults before Phillips told Cantres “she knows where Cantres lives and that she has a son.” Witnesses said Cantres then allowed another inmate to enter Phillips cell and hit her. Phillips emerged asking for a supervisor and Cantres followed her back into her cell, where witnesses say she pushed her in the chest.

Another inmate stepped between Cantres and Phillips, according to witnesses, and Cantres told Phillips never to threaten her son because she was not afraid to lose her uniform, the report said.

Another detention deputy notified a lieutenant about the incident. An investigation began and Cantres was reassigned to another dormitory that night within the Central County Jail where the second incident occurred.

About 5:30 a.m. on April 17, Cantres became angry with inmate Sofia Lemonier when Lemonier refused to get in line with other inmates during medication rounds in the dormitory. The two began to argue, forcing another detention deputy to get between them and escort Lemonier to a holding cell, the report said.

Cantres previously had been disciplined in five similar cases during her three years as a detention deputy, resulting in counseling and anger management training, the report said.
